Qualifications
If someone is fixing, fitting or maintaining the gas cooker engineer near me appliance at your home, they must to be on the Gas Safe Register - it's the law. If they're not, they could be working illegally and put you at risk of gas leaks fires, explosions or carbon monoxide poisoning.
Verify an engineer's registration by checking their Gas Safe ID Card. This card should have an unique license and a date issued. The date of issue tells you whether the engineer has the necessary qualifications to perform the work or if he or she needs more training or experience.
Many heating engineers specialise in specific areas, so you'll want to find one who has the right qualifications for your job. For instance, if having a new boiler installed it is recommended to make sure that the engineer is Gas Safe registered for central heating installation. Ask about their other qualifications - The Chartered Institute of Plumbing and Heating Engineering offers pathways to become a fully certified plumber or heating engineer as do the Engineering Council and Association of Plumbing and Heating Contractors.

Check their ID card
There are many DIY jobs you can do around the house, but one aspect that you shouldn't attempt to complete yourself is work on your gas supply. Gas fittings should only be handled by Gas Safe registered professionals. It is crucial to hire a qualified engineer for any maintenance or repair work.
Gas Safe ID cards are available from all gas engineers. They should be pleased to show them. Their ID should include a photo of the engineer (check that it's the same as their face), the business they work for, the start and expiry date of their registration, and Local Gas Engineers Near Me their license number. On the back of the card, mention the jobs they are qualified to do as well as the appliances they are able to safely use.
It's not only gas heating engineers that need to be Gas Safe registered, it's anyone who works with heat-producing appliances like cookers or boilers. If they're not registered, they could be working illegally, putting you and your family members at risk of gas explosions, fires or carbon monoxide poisoning.

Book a service
An annual check-up with a Gas Safe registered technician is the best method to ensure that your boiler operates correctly and safely. This will not only keep your home warm and energy efficient, but will also uncover any minor issues before they turn into costly repairs. Plus, many boiler manufacturers require a service to confirm the warranty on your appliance.
